Product Introduction

Overview

The BC846BLP4-7B is a general-purpose NPN bipolar junction transistor (BJT) manufactured by Diodes Incorporated. This transistor is designed for a wide range of applications requiring low collector-emitter saturation voltage and high reliability. It is packaged in an ultra-small leadless surface mount package, making it ideal for space-constrained designs. The BC846BLP4-7B is totally lead-free and fully RoHS compliant, ensuring environmental sustainability and compliance with regulatory standards.

Key Specifications

ParameterValueUnit
Transistor TypeNPN-
Collector-Base Voltage (Vcbo)65V
Collector-Emitter Voltage (Vceo)65V
Emitter-Base Voltage (Vebo)6V
Collector Current (Ic)0.1A
Collector-Emitter Saturation Voltage (Vce(sat))0.2 (max)V
Operating Junction Temperature-55 to 150°C
Package TypeDFN1006-3-
Lead-Free/RoHS CompliantYes-

Product Attributes

Transistor Type:NPN
Current - Collector (Ic) (Max):100 mA
Voltage - Collector Emitter Breakdown (Max):65 V
Vce Saturation (Max) @ Ib, Ic:600mV @ 5mA, 100mA
Current - Collector Cutoff (Max):15nA
DC Current Gain (hFE) (Min) @ Ic, Vce:200 @ 2mA, 5V
Power - Max:410 mW
Frequency - Transition:300MHz
Operating Temperature:-55°C ~ 150°C (TJ)
Mounting Type:Surface Mount
Package / Case:3-XFDFN
Supplier Device Package:X2-DFN1006-3
